Infusion Pump Flow Rate Tester

The Infusion Pump Flow Rate Tester is specifically designed for testing the flow rate of sodium chloride solution in infusion sets. It is suitable for use by medical device manufacturers, third-party testing institutions, medical device inspection and research institutes, and research and educational institutions.
Applications
The infusion set flow rate tester is an instrument specifically designed for measuring and monitoring the flow rate of infusion sets. Its main uses include: - Flow Rate Measurement: Precisely measure the flow rate of the infusion set, usually displayed in milliliters per hour (ml/h) or drops per minute (gtt/min). - Flow Monitoring: Monitor the changes in flow rate in real - time during the infusion process, and promptly detect abnormal flow rate situations, such as the flow rate being too fast, too slow, or blocked, to ensure the safety and effectiveness of the infusion process. - Alarm Function: When the infusion flow rate exceeds the set normal range, the tester can emit audible and visual alarm signals to remind medical staff to take timely action and avoid potential medical risks. - Data Recording and Storage: Record and store information such as flow rate data and time during the infusion process, which is convenient for medical staff to view and analyze, and helps track and evaluate the patient's infusion treatment.

Technical Parameters
| Parameter | Specification |
|---|---|
| Testing Range | Wide flow rate testing range (e.g., 1 - 2000ml for some testers), adapting to different types/specifications of infusion sets (varies by catheter specifications) |
| Testing Accuracy | High accuracy for flow rate measurement (e.g., ±5ml/h or ±0.1gtt/min, etc.) to ensure test result accuracy |
| Static Water Level Height | Adjustable range: usually 0 - 1000mm, meeting requirements under different testing conditions |
| Temperature Control Range | Usually 5 - 90℃, simulating infusion situations under different temperature conditions |
| Fixtures | Adapt to various catheters; customized according to catheter specifications to firmly hold infusion sets of different specifications during testing |
| Flow Calculation | Adopts methods like the weighing method for flow calculation, ensuring accurate flow measurement |
| Alarm Threshold | Allows users to set the alarm threshold; triggers an alarm when the flow rate exceeds the set range |

4. What testing conditions are specified for infusion flow rate verification?
According to the test procedures, infusion sets with a drip rate of 20 drops/mL must deliver at least 1000 mL of sodium chloride solution with a concentration of 9 g/L within 10 minutes under a static pressure head of 1 meter. For infusion sets with a drip rate of 60 drops/mL, at least 1000 mL of the same sodium chloride solution must be delivered within 40 minutes under the same static pressure head. These conditions ensure consistency and comparability of flow rate test results.
